Drying herbs properly is trickier than it looks. Poor airflow leads to mold, while racks that are too small or flimsy can crush delicate leaves or collapse under the weight of a full harvest. We spent hours reading hundreds of owner reviews on Amazon, garden forums, and YouTube channels dedicated to home growing. We looked for recurring praise and complaints, paying special attention to reports of racks that lasted through multiple seasons versus those that fell apart quickly. The most common failure points are weak mesh that tears, unstable legs that tip over, and poor zippers on bag-style racks. We prioritized models with solid construction, good airflow design, and enough capacity for a typical home harvest.
